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74806897 14260020745 39015754143 86454645 73
760901 84585075773 677
760901 84585075773 677
966256053 4528 56394513480
All about undefined
Interested in learning more?
760901 84585075773 677
966256053 4528 56394513480
See more
3985 15054333490
0676224 315 33
See more
23715788 13883
13917358809 62796204 504234
See more